The Shortest Border in the World

An 80-metre blue rope runs across the sandy isthmus that forms the shortest border in the world. This line separates Spain from Morocco and Europe from Africa. On one side is the Rock of Vélez de la Gomera, a fortified military outpost occupied by the Spanish army for five centuries. On the other side is the Moroccan Rif fishing village of Badis, which seems to live suspended in time.

When a Spanish filmmaker arrives in Badis, members of four generations of the village observe the vestiges of Spanish colonisation from the distance.
